Why is there an X next to a Snapchat friend?

If you see an "X" next to a Snapchat friend instead of the camera icon, it means that you are no longer friends with that person on Snapchat.

Here are the possible reasons why there is an "X" next to a Snapchat friend:

  • They unfriended you on Snapchat.
  • They deactivated or deleted their Snapchat account.

If you are still able to text them and see their Snapscore, it means that they have unfriended you on Snapchat.

When someone unfriends you on Snapchat without blocking you, technically, you are still friends with them. That is why you can still send them texts and see their Snapchat score.

Also, they will be able to add you back as a friend without requiring your acceptance, unless you choose to unfriend them as well. And once they add you back, they will be able to see the texts and Snaps you sent.

Was I blocked or unfriended on Snapchat?

Look up and see if you can find their profile. If you can, it means they have removed you from their friend list. On the other hand, if their profile is not found, it suggests that you have been blocked.
